Browse Source

bugFix 解决没有工厂id的问题

xiahan 9 months ago
parent
commit
16b0b97027

+ 1 - 1
js-security/security-common/src/main/java/com/rongwei/sfcommon/sys/service/impl/SaveCheckItemServiceImpl.java

@@ -160,7 +160,7 @@ public class SaveCheckItemServiceImpl implements SaveCheckItemService {
             //隐患类型
             hiddenDangerTrack.setHiddendangertype(info.getType());
             //隐患状态 默认待评级
-            hiddenDangerTrack.setHazardstate("0");
+            hiddenDangerTrack.setHazardstate("3");
             //隐患名称
             hiddenDangerTrack.setHazardname(info.getName());
             //隐患描述

+ 3 - 1
js-security/security-common/src/main/java/com/rongwei/sfcommon/sys/service/impl/SpecialInspectionServiceImpl.java

@@ -67,12 +67,14 @@ public class SpecialInspectionServiceImpl implements SpecialInspectionService {
             hiddenDangerTrackDo.setDangersource("10");
             hiddenDangerTrackDo.setGovernancetype(checkDiscoveryItemDo.getGovernancetype());
             hiddenDangerTrackDo.setHiddendangertype(checkDiscoveryItemDo.getType());
-            hiddenDangerTrackDo.setHazardstate("0");
+            hiddenDangerTrackDo.setHazardstate("3");
             hiddenDangerTrackDo.setHazardname(checkDiscoveryItemDo.getName());
             hiddenDangerTrackDo.setHazarddescription(checkDiscoveryItemDo.getHazarddescription());
             hiddenDangerTrackDo.setHazardphoto(checkDiscoveryItemDo.getFileinfo());
             hiddenDangerTrackDo.setResponsiblepersonforrectification(checkDiscoveryItemDo.getTrackuser());
             hiddenDangerTrackDo.setTrackuserid(checkDiscoveryItemDo.getTrackuserid());
+            hiddenDangerTrackDo.setTenantid(specialInspectionTaskDo.getTenantid());
+            JSCommonUtils.setBaseDetail(hiddenDangerTrackDo,currentUser);
             saveList.add(hiddenDangerTrackDo);
         }
         JSCommonUtils.batchChunk(saveList, hiddenDangerTrackService::saveBatch, 100);